What Happens During Your First Salsa Class
If you are feeling nervous, knowing the structure of a typical class can help set your mind at ease. Our group sessions are designed specifically for people who are starting entirely from scratch.
The Warm-Up and Basic Footwork
Class always begins with a simple, low-pressure warm-up. The instructor will lead the group through fundamental footwork drills in a line, breaking down the basic Salsa rhythm step-by-step.
You will learn how to count the music (1-2-3, 5-6-7) and shift your weight cleanly. Everyone moves together, so you never have to worry about standing out or being put on the spot.
Partnering Fundamentals (No Partner Needed!)
Once the basic footwork feels comfortable, we transition into partnering techniques. You will learn the essentials of lead-and-follow connection, basic turns, and gentle frame control.
Do not worry if you are coming alone. We rotate partners regularly throughout group classes, which accelerates your learning and ensures everyone gets plenty of practice time.
Dancing to Music
Towards the end of class, we put everything together to real Salsa tracks. Dancing to music helps you internalize the timing and feel the natural energy of the dance.
The focus is always on enjoyment rather than perfection. Making mistakes is a completely normal part of learning, and our studio culture celebrates progress over precision.
How to Prepare for Your First Lesson
Getting ready for your first class is simple. You don't need fancy dance wear or expensive gear to get started right away.
What to Wear
Wear comfortable, breathable clothing that allows you to move freely. Casual everyday wear like jeans, leggings, t-shirts, or casual button-downs work perfectly.
Avoid overly baggy clothing that might get caught during turns, or restrictive garments that limit your shoulder and leg movement.
Choosing the Right Shoes
Your shoes should allow you to pivot smoothly without gripping the floor too hard or slipping out of control.
- Good choices: Smooth-soled dress shoes, flats, or sneakers with worn-down rubber soles.
- What to avoid: Heavy work boots, flip-flops, or running shoes with thick, sticky rubber treads that prevent turns.
What to Bring and Mindset
Bring a bottle of water, an open mind, and a willingness to laugh at a few missed steps. Everyone in the room was a beginner once, and kindness is our guiding studio principle.
